Police are appealing for information after a deliberate fire on Rudry Common last night.
Crews from Caerphilly Station used beaters to fight the fire which was started on Rudry Common near the Maen Llwyd pub at 9.08pm.
In two other separate incidents, deliberate fires were also started in Nelson and Caerphilly.
At 8.52pm, firefighters were called to an empty house in Nelson where a fire had been started in a doorway while on the Castle View estate in Caerphilly, three wheelie bins were set alight at around 1.50am on Friday morning.
Anyone with information on either incident should call Gwent Police on 101.
